Before Your Smog Check
To help make your emissions test quick and successful, consider preparing the following:
- Confirm your registration address requires testing.
- Ensure your check engine light is off and no recent codes have been cleared.
- Warm up your vehicle by driving 10 to 15 minutes before testing.
- Bring your registration or renewal notice and a valid photo ID.
